CH20 - Promotion Flashcards
What is promotion ?
The uses of advertising, sales, promotion, personal selling, direct mail, trade fairs, sponsorships and public relations to inform consumers and persuade them to buy something.
What is advertising ?
Paid for communication to inform and persuade consumers using media such as TV & newspapers.
What is direct promotion ?
A range of promotional actives aimed directly at target customers ; know as direct marketing
What is Sales promotion ?
Incentives such as special offers or special deals directed to consumers / retailers to achieve short term sales increase and repeat purchases by consumers.
What is the Promotion Mix ?
The combination of promotional techniques that a firm uses to sell a product.
What objectives can be used to measure the successes of a promotional campaign ?
- Increasing sales by raising consumer awareness
- Increasing consumer recall of an existing product & its distinct qualities
- Increasing purchases by existing customer or attracting new competitors
- Creating and reinforcing the brand image
- Correcting misleading reports about the project after a scare/ incident involving the product
- Improving public image of business
- Encouraging retailers to hold inventories of products and promoting them

What is informative advertising ?
Adverts that give information about a product rather than just trying to create a brand image, can include price technical specifications & main features
What is persuasive advertising ?
Adverts trying to create an image or brand identity, this is the most common form of advertising
What is Print advertising ?
Newspaper, magazines and specialist publications.
What is the advantage to Print advertising ?
Can be directed at particular towns or regions or consumers who read particular special interest magazines
Can be caught out and kept by consumer for future reference
What is the downside of Print Advertising ?
It is expensive for national coverage
It is less effective with younger consumers than digital communication
What is Broadcast Advertising ?
Advertising on TV, radio and in cinemas.
What is the advantage to Broadcast Advertising ?
Adverts have a visual appeal and can create a brand image with the actors used
Visually dramatic and can linger in the memory of people (Cadburys- Phill Collins)
What is the downside to Broadcast Advertising ?
It is expensive to buy the media time
It is expensive to design and produce the adverts
There is no permanent hard copy
What is the advantage of outdoor advertising ?
It is low cost compared to other media
It can be located in prime positions with many potential customers
It can be seen more than once
What is outdoor advertising ?
Includes billboards and bus shelter posters
What is the downside to outdoor advertising ?
The best locations are the most expensive
It can be damaged / vandalised and many people will not notice this type of advertising
What is Product placement advertising ?
Products that are feature in TV shows and films
What is the advantage of Product Placement advertising ?
the chosen show or film will be targeted at the particular type of customer it created, a desirable image if the product is associated with famous actors
It is not explicit advertising, some customers assume that the product is being used because its good/desirable not because someone has paid for its placement
What are the drawback of Product Placement advertising ?
The show or film may become less popular
It is very expensive if the show or film is well known
What is Guerrilla advertising ?
Products that are advertised at surprising and unconventional events to make the public take notice
What are the advantages of Guerrilla advertising ?
It can be low cost - Graffiti (Legal) on walls
It can be creative and inventive and appeal to younger customers
It encourages word of mouth communication
Staged event may receive free publicity from the media
What are the drawbacks of Guerrilla advertising ?
The message may be misunderstood
It could be considered a irresponsible and could lead to negative impact / image
Could be remembered for the wrong reasons
What is Sponsorship ?
Involves the payment by a business to become associated with an event, individual or sports team
What are the benefits of a sponsorship ?
The largest events have global press and TV coverage
Success of the team or individual can lead to increase interest in the brand
What are the downfalls of sponsorship ?
Can be very expensive, for example it can cost up to 15M to sponsor a Tour de France team
The failure of an event, team/individual can reflect badly on the brand
What influence which method a business uses ?
- Cost and cost per consumer
- The consumer profile of the target audience ~ age, income etc
- The message and image to communicated ~ a new car would be better on TV than in a newspaper
- The link it has to the 4P’s
- Legal constraints ~ UK has a ban on the advertisement of tabaco
